Adaptación y validación de la versión chilena del cuestionario "Evaluación de la Atención de Enfermedades Crónicas para pacientes" / Assessment of a Chilean Spanish version of the Patient Assessment of Chronic Illness Care Questionnaire

ABSTRACT

Background:

The Patient Assessment of Chronic Illness Care (PACIC) questionnaire is a widely used instrument to assess chronic disease care from a patient's perspective.

Aim:

To adapt the PACIC questionnaire to Chilean Spanish and to evaluate the psychometric properties of the translation. Material and

Methods:

Descriptive, cross-sectional design with exploratory and confirmatory factor analysis. The PACIC questionnaire was applied, throughout an external client, to 200 users who received health care at the cardiovascular program in a Family Health Center in Concepción, Chile.

Results:

The confirmatory factor analysis did not show a good adjustment with the proposed structure in the original instrument. An exploratory factor analysis revealed five factors explaining 58% of total data variability. The distribution of the factor-items of the original questionnaire underwent some modifications, which are explained when analyzing the theoretical construct. A good reliability of the global scale was obtained (Cronbach's α 0.886).

Conclusions:

The PACIC questionnaire, Chilean version does not replicate the proposed structure of the original questionnaire. Therefore, further research about its validity, incorporating a higher number or diversity of participants is recommended.
